Rico Love

Producer/Songwriter Having produced and penned tracks for artists like Chris Brown, Kelly Rowland and Mary J. Blige, Rico Love (born Richard Preston Butler Jr.) is one of the industry’s top hit-makers. He’s contributed to Grammy-winning LPs like Usher’s Confessions and Beyoncé’s I Am…Sasha Fierce. Rico is also a singer/rapper and heads his own label, Division 1, which he launched in conjunction with Universal Motown in 2010.
